HIW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2020 in Review

313 of the 4,878 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Highwoods Properties (HIW) for Q2 2020, worth a combined $3.67B — down 3.1% from $3.78B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 70 funds opened new HIW positions and 27 closed out — a net gain of 43 holders — while 105 added to existing stakes and 107 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Fidelity Investments, adding an estimated $107M. The largest seller was Victory Capital Management, cutting an estimated $223M.
